Matrix Private Wealth Management
Matrix Private Wealth Management operates from New Hyde Park, New York. The firm is structured as a registered investment adviser, serving individuals, high-net-worth clients, charitable organizations, and business entities. Its service model wraps portfolio management together with tax planning and retirement planning. The firm's investment approach centers on active management and broad diversification. It searches across asset classes, sectors, and industries for what it calls value and growth opportunities. The website does not disclose dedicated fund structures or named portfolio companies. The geographic footprint appears concentrated in the United States, consistent with a US-registered advisory practice. The team size is not publicly disclosed. The firm maintains a single office in New Hyde Park; no additional locations are named. No adjacent philanthropic foundations, real-asset arms, or club memberships are referenced in available materials. There is no verifiable operational event from the last 24 months in current sources. Structurally, Matrix Private Wealth Management functions as a direct-to-client wealth manager rather than a multi-family office platform or a pooled-fund manager. The business is built around in-house financial planning and tax-aware advice, blurring the line between pure investment management and broader personal financial counsel — a posture that relies on client proximity and integrated service rather than institutional fund marketing.
